San Diego - Imperial Valley’s own Gene Brister was formally welcomed to his new position on the Board of Directors of the San Diego and Imperial County American Red Cross Wednesday, June 27. 

“It’s a true honor and opportunity to serve the Imperial Valley as a member of this prestigious body.” stated Mr. Brister at the American Red Cross Annual meeting in San Diego. He continued by stating, "I sincerely look forward to the new challenge of making all communities in Imperial Valley America’s most prepared.”

Richard Ledford, President of Ledford Enterprises and immediate past Chairman of the Red Cross board stated, “Everyone at the San Diego/Imperial County Chapter of the American Red Cross are looking forward to working with Gene. "Gene fully understands the importance of our communities being properly prepared for whatever disaster might await us all and seeing to the Imperial County service center’s continued success.” he continued.

Vincent Mudd, President & CEO of San Diego Office Interiors, and the local Red Cross Board Chairman, reminded everyone that the work at hand is of a very serious nature. He went on to state, “When the crisis comes it doesn’t need to destroy everyone.”

"Gene's confirmation to our board is a testament to where we are today and where we're headed tomorrow. His generous commitment to support our Mission as an Imperial Valley representative to our board, will help lead our work of preparation for our community.", stated The American Red Cross Imperial Valley Service Center Director, Sylvia Preciado ."Slowly our IVSC has grown." She concluded.

The American Red Cross is not a government agency and relies on the generosity of the American people to provide our programs and services. With the public’s ongoing support the San Diego/Imperial County Chapter provide life saving preparedness training, disaster relief services, and 24-hour emergency services to deployed military personnel and their families as well as nutritional counseling through our Women, Infants and Children (WIC) program. For more information about or to support the chapter please call (858) 309-1200 or (760) 352-4541 or visit www.sdarc.org .
